The China aircraft engine forging market is witnessing steady growth driven by the expanding aviation industry in the region. With the increasing demand for commercial and military aircraft, the need for high-quality forged engine components is on the rise. Key players in the market are focusing on technological advancements to enhance the manufacturing process and improve the performance of forged engine parts. Additionally, government initiatives to promote domestic manufacturing capabilities and reduce reliance on imported components are further fueling market growth. With a strong emphasis on quality, precision, and efficiency, the China aircraft engine forging market is expected to continue its upward trajectory, offering opportunities for both domestic and international forging companies to establish a strong presence in the region.
The China aircraft engine forging market is experiencing several key trends. One significant trend is the increasing demand for lightweight, high-strength forged components to improve fuel efficiency and performance in aircraft engines. This demand is driving advancements in forging technologies to produce complex shapes with enhanced properties. Another trend is the growing focus on sustainability and environmental impact, leading to the development of more eco-friendly forging processes and materials. Additionally, there is a rising adoption of digitalization and automation in the forging industry to enhance efficiency, reduce lead times, and ensure quality control. Overall, these trends are shaping the China aircraft engine forging market towards innovation, sustainability, and technological advancement.
In the China aircraft engine forging market, one of the significant challenges faced is the technological gap between Chinese manufacturers and established global competitors. This gap results in Chinese companies struggling to keep up with the advanced manufacturing processes and quality standards required for producing high-performance aircraft engine components. Additionally, intellectual property rights issues and regulatory barriers pose obstacles for Chinese companies looking to enter the international market. Limited access to cutting-edge materials and machinery also hinders the competitiveness of Chinese manufacturers in this sector. Overcoming these challenges will require significant investments in research and development, as well as strategic partnerships with global industry leaders to enhance capabilities and ensure compliance with international standards.

The Chinese government has implemented various policies to develop the aircraft engine forging market in the country. These policies aim to enhance technological capabilities, promote innovation, and strengthen the domestic supply chain. Initiatives such as the "Made in China 2025" strategy, which focuses on upgrading the manufacturing sector through advanced technologies like automation and digitalization, directly impact the aircraft engine forging industry. Additionally, the government provides support through funding for research and development, subsidies for key players in the market, and incentives for collaboration between industry and research institutions. These policies are crucial in driving growth and competitiveness in the China aircraft engine forging market, positioning the country as a key player in the global aerospace industry.
